Madurai: A 50-year-old man, who was chased and hacked to death by an armed gang near Jaihindpuram police station in Madurai, is among the victims of three murders reported in the district on Saturday. In another incident, 48-year-old Annamayil was hacked to death at Perungudi near Thirumogur on Saturday following a dispute over land. In another incident, a 27-year-old man was found dead behind Govt Boys Higher Secondary School at Melur early on Saturday.

Police said the victim of the gang attack, Sappani Saravanan, of Sappani Kovil Street in Solai Alagupuram, had several criminal cases pending against him. When he attempted to escape, the assailants chased him along the road and repeatedly hacked and stabbed him, killing him on the spot, police said. Saravanan regularly visited a tea shop on Solai Alagupuram Main Road near his home. Police suspect that the gang had been monitoring his movements for some time. In the early hours of Saturday, the five-member gang came to the shop with sharp weapons and attacked Saravanan. The murder, committed on a busy road close to Jaihindpuram police station, triggered panic among the public. Police registered a case. They recovered evidence from the spot and are examining CCTV footage from cameras installed in the locality to identify and trace the assailants. Deputy commissioner of police (south) A G Inigo Thivyan visited the scene and conducted an inquiry.
